ADVENT CALENDAR: As a unique Advent prayerful resource, the Irish Catholic BishopsConference has provided its online Advent 2017 Calendar which can be enjoyed by people of all ages. The calendar is available online, and on your smartphone, on www.catholicbishops.ie. This years calendar focuses on the theme of family as we prepare together for next years World Meeting of Families in Dublin from 21 – 26 August. Each day during Advent, you are invited to click open a virtual door where you will find faith content for family, school and parish. During Advent, families are invited to take special time together to pray, to talk, and to be together. WORLD MEETING OF FAMILIES PETITION BOX: In common with all other parishes across Ireland, all families in this parish are invited to write down their petitions and prayers and place them in a special petition box that is travelling through- out our diocese over the coming months. The Family Petition Box will be in our parish between 22 nd December 2017 and 5 th January 2018. All petitions will be prayed for by religious communities across Ireland and brought to the Final Mass of the World Meeting of Families in Dublin on 26th August next, at which, we hope, Pope Francis will preside. The Family Petition is one of the many ways in which families can be really involved in the celebration of this great event. Visit www.worldmeeting2018.ie for further details.
